GRU and Gainesville leaders to honor transactional agreements, regardless of control

GAINESVILLE, Fla. (WCJB) – Gainesville and GRU leaders are agreeing to honor the utility’s financial agreements no matter who ends up in control.

On Thursday, city leaders agreed to honor contracts, loans, bonds and other transactions with GRU’s financial partners, even if judges decide to give back control of the utility to the city.
